Scouting in Greater London North

From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Greater London North Scout County is a Scout County of the Scout Association in the United Kingdom, covering an area stretching from central London directly north out to the M25. The current County Commissioner is Barry Manley.

The 2006 scout census showed that the county has 5029 members.

[edit] Enfield District Scout Band

Enfield Scout District runs a traditional marching band which is open to members of the local Scout and Guide organisations.

The band was formed in 1976, and is a corps of bugles and drums. The band is a member of the Traditional Youth Marching Band Association, and competes regularly in competitions run by the Association across the UK.

Since its formation, the band has continued to lead the District as it marches through Enfield Town for the Remembrance Day and St George's Day parades which are a traditional part of the Scouting calendar.

The band is also available to play at fetes, carnivals and other parades. In recent years the band took part in the 2001 Lord Mayor's Show, a Royal Visit to Enfield by Her Majesty Queen Elizabeth II and the Duke of Edinburgh in 2003, and the London New Year's Day Parade 2007 (celebrating Scouting's Centenary in 2007 - some of the first Scouts in the world to do so!).
